Blue Cheese and Caramelised Onion Dipping Toast

Please use a wooden or silicone spoon for stirring your onions, this will ensure your snack maker does not become scratched.

Serves 2 as an accompaniment

Ingredients

  • 2 slices of rustic white bread

  • ½ small onion, thinly sliced

  • ½ tbsp oil

  • ½ tbsp brown sugar

  • ½ tsp vanilla extract

  • 1 tsp Dijon mustard (optional)

  • 40g sliced blue cheese of your choice

  • Softened butter

  • Soup of your choice



Method

Preheat your Solo SnackMaster.
Add the oil to the bottom plate and cook the onions until just starting to colour. Close the lid between stirring the onion to speed up the cooking time.
Stir in the sugar and cook for a few more minutes until starting to caramelize, stirring continuously.
Spoon these out onto a small plate, carefully wipe the bottom plate.
Butter the outside of the 2 slices of bread.
Assemble the sandwiches using the mustard, blue cheese and cooked onions, ensuring the buttered bread is towards the outside
Cook for approx 4-5 minutes until golden.
Heat up your favourite soup, cut the hot dipping toast into 4 quarters and share between 2.
